In a world where digital advertising is continually evolving, Google is set to implement significant changes to its ad request reporting. Starting June 23, 2026, Google will modify how it counts ad requests for Multiplex ad units, marking a pivotal shift in the digital marketing landscape. This change aims to refine the way advertisers perceive ad performance and optimize their strategies accordingly.

The New Reporting Structure

Previously, ads displayed in a Multiplex ad unit were counted as a single ad request. Each ad within the grid generated multiple impressions; however, this approach often obscured the true performance of individual ads. With the upcoming changes, each ad within the Multiplex grid will be treated as a distinct ad request. This shift enhances transparency in reporting and allows advertisers to better understand the effectiveness of each ad displayed.
